No local results match your search, below are our national listings.

Search results: ...
MILEAGE 80,947 Miles
MILEAGE 78,977 Miles
MILEAGE 70,730 Miles
MILEAGE 55,163 Miles
MILEAGE 107,226 Miles
MILEAGE 92,838 Miles
MILEAGE 100,548 Miles
MILEAGE 61,141 Miles
MILEAGE 103,239 Miles
MILEAGE 75,262 Miles
MILEAGE 69,247 Miles
MILEAGE 82,167 Miles
MILEAGE 84,410 Miles
MILEAGE 71,966 Miles
MILEAGE 51,955 Miles
MILEAGE 90,763 Miles
MILEAGE 67,072 Miles
MILEAGE 82,409 Miles
MILEAGE 62,693 Miles
MILEAGE 81,540 Miles
MILEAGE 85,592 Miles
MILEAGE 115,885 Miles
MILEAGE 127,965 Miles
MILEAGE 71,229 Miles
MILEAGE 43,321 Miles

2018 FORD ECOSPORT IN OHIO BY CITY